TOTAL BODY CARE - WHERE A ONE HOUR MASSAGE IS 60 MINUTES - NOT 50! YAY! 12/6/2008

I love going to spas and when I travel I try to visit at least one every time so I've been to quite a few. I had often questioned the fact that in the spa world - a one hour massage really means 50 minutes (sometimes 45). But I accepted it because every single place I've ever been to - regardless of price - does this same sort of misleading thing. I understood the reason for it to be so that the staff can set up for the next client. Oh well, I guess we pay for that prep time for the next guy. Then I happened into TOTAL BODY CARE and FINALLY! THE FIRST PLACE THAT DID NOT SHORT MY 60 MIN. MASSAGE!! I always turn my ringer off just before I get on the table so I always know what time it is, and I turn it back on immediately after. My massage was so fantastic - I was wishing for more time when it was over - I looked at my phone and was shocked!! My therapist had actually gone 5 MIN. OVER THE HOUR! Just to make sure - I asked her if she went over the hour and she replied casually that she had just a little and hoped she wasn't making me run late! HA! I LOVE IT! I then asked if a one hour massage was 50 minutes and she again responded casually "no, we always do a full hour. Whatever the service is, we do the full time and often go over." I then asked how they do that and still have time to set up for the next client? She said they just don't book clients back to back. WHAT A CONCEPT! I am not wasting my money anymore at places that short my time just to squeeze in more clients. This is about relaxation and I need every minute I'm paying for! TOTAL BODY CARE IS ABSOLUTELY WHAT IT'S ALL ABOUT! Charming, cozy, relaxing and above all - QUALITY!
